This book was extremely ableist, with implications that a) pandemics are caused by governments as a way to control us so we should not listen to restrictions put in place to prevent the spread of diseases b) implies mute people and those suffering from mental health issues are actually faking their disabilities to hide their dark/evil actions. The characters were dull and I don't remember any of their names. The plot was rushed, it didn't feel like the characters were developed, it took me years to finish reading despite this being a short story because the entire book was horrible.
